Walk 3557 - Chatsworth Park from Calton Lees

Nat Park   Peak District
County/Area   Derbyshire
AuthorLou Johnson
Length6.5 miles / 10.6 km
Ascent750 feet / 227 metres
Gradeeasy/moderate

thumbnail

This Derbyshire walk explores the Chatsworth Estate and includes some excellent views across the Peak District National Park.
